
1. 数字签名(Digital Signature):下载的安装包通常会包含一个数字签名,这是由一个可信的第三方机构(如Google)生成的。当你下载并安装这个安装包时,浏览器会检查其完整性。如果安装包的数字签名与原始安装包的数字签名不匹配,那么浏览器将拒绝安装。
2. 证书颁发机构(Certificate Authority, CA):在下载和安装过程中,浏览器可能会要求你输入证书颁发机构的公钥。这有助于确保下载的安装包是由一个可信的CA签发的。
3. 加密技术:除了数字签名外,还可以使用其他加密技术来保护下载的安装包。例如,可以使用AES加密算法对安装包进行加密,然后使用公钥进行解密。
4. 时间戳:为了确保下载的安装包是最新的,可以在下载后立即对其进行校验。通过比较下载时间和当前时间,可以判断下载的安装包是否为最新版本。
5. 文件大小:下载的安装包应该与预期的大小相匹配。如果文件大小明显偏大或偏小,可能意味着下载的安装包被篡改或损坏。
6. 来源验证:确保下载的安装包来自Chrome浏览器官方网站或其他可信的来源。可以通过查看URL、域名等信息来判断来源是否可靠。
7. 用户反馈:如果遇到安全问题,可以尝试联系Chrome浏览器的客服或社区寻求帮助。